The platform is built on four key technological innovations:
- Composable Integration Hub — Bridge OT systems, cloud services and APIs without brittle integration code
- Reflex Memory — Persistently store, version, evolve, and trace system behavior over time
- Forkable Runtime — Safely test and deploy changes without impacting production
- Azi AI Co-Architect — A runtime-native AI that co-architects system logic with your team
Azi: The AI Runtime Architect
At the core of OpenIndustrial's platform is Azi, an AI co-architect that doesn't merely respond to queries, provide analysis or generate code. Azi actively collaborates on defining and evolving system behavior from within the execution environment: Shaping schemas, promoting logic, simulating environments, and adapting workflows.
Key capabilities of Azi include:
- Reflex Creation — Develops and adapts operational responses from real-world feedback
- Workflow Simulation — Tests logic in a digital twin environment before it hits production
- Schema Evolution — Proposes improvements to schema based on interactions, changes and usage
- Logic Promotion — Elevates recurring behaviors into reusable system logic

About OpenIndustrial
OpenIndustrial is a cloud-native and AI-native industrial platform that helps organizations build, evolve, and scale adaptive industrial execution systems. Founded through a collaboration between Fathym, Critical Mission Studio, and C Squared Funds, OpenIndustrial exists to bring openness, agility, and intelligence to the future of industrial automation.
